Biosynthesis of the Fully Saturated C16 Homosesquiterpene Descartane Through Deprotonation With Cyclopropanation

open access: yesAngewandte Chemie International Edition, EarlyView.
A non‐canonical C16 sesquiterpene synthase from Morganella morganii produces the unusual scaffold descartane. Its cyclisation mechanism was rationalised by isotopic labelling experiments and DFT calculations. Site‐directed mutagenesis altered enzyme function, resulting in alternative products, including voltairene, which requires a different ...

Photogenerated Oxetanes as a Gateway to Uphill Cyclopropanation

open access: yesAngewandte Chemie International Edition, EarlyView.
An atom‐economical route to densely functionalized cyclopropanes from furans and photochemically activated aldehydes is enabled by a unique oxetane‐to‐cyclopropane rearrangement. These cyclopropanes can be used to access complex bioactive scaffolds and serve as a platform for asymmetric cyclopropane synthesis.

Catalytic Generation of Cationic Gold Carbene Complexes From 7‐Alkynylnorbornadienes and Their Intermolecular Cyclopropanation With Alkenes

open access: yesChemistry – A European Journal, EarlyView.
Efficient cationic gold(I)‐catalyzed intermolecular cyclopropanation of 7‐alkynylnorbornadiene derivatives has been developed. This methodology offers the synthesis of a new class of norbornene derivatives in high yield with excellent diastereoselectivity.
